If you notice that your Renault Clio key card or remote buttons stop functioning, it's likely the chip inside them has to be re-programmed. The original key information could be lost due to a battery replacement or other problems. The cost of reprogramming the key at a locksmith is much lower than purchasing a brand new key from a dealership.
You'll require a skilled professional who has access to the Renault software in order to reprogram your vehicle. This is a lengthy and complicated procedure however, it's crucial to follow the correct procedure to ensure that the key functions. A specialist can use an instrument that is specifically designed to extract the security code from the ECU, which is needed to activate the immobiliser.

Renault key card is not working
A frequent issue with a Renault key card is that the buttons cease to function or a message appears informing the user that it is "insert card" or "card not detected". This could indicate that the internal mechanism is not working properly. When used repeatedly the soldering joints could break and cause the internal workings to flex. Repair specialists for cards can fix this, but it's only a temporary fix and is likely to fail again soon after.
